Looks impressive and useful for quick and easy changes from just rider to two up, motorway or back roads.Seriously though it has different modes and settings.
For example on preload you can adjust for rider, rider and luggage, rider and pillion, rider pillion and luggage.
You can set up each of these in the menu to suit yourself, range of 1-25 I think.
You also have different damping settings that change with riding mode.

You also have individual damping settings for front and rear.
Rear is the same.
This is the settings for each modes but User mode 1 and 2 can be set to what you like.
The suspension also automatically adjusts within the modes according to the road conditions, for example the offroad suspension is very supple but if you hit a big bump it stiffens up to stop (or hopefully stop) you bottoming out.
Quite complex but once it is all set up the way you want it is just a button press to change between modes and thus suspension (amongst other setting) I normally ride in the two user modes which I have set up for normal main road riding and the other for narrow country roads.
